LONDON (AP) — British Key Minister Boris Johnson has been determined by the country’s exam-and-trace technique as a get hold of of a verified coronavirus scenario — but unlike thousands of his compatriots, he won’t have to keep home for 10 days.

Johnson’s 10 Downing St. workplace claimed Sunday that the key minister was alerted right away by the check-and-trace mobile phone app. He experienced a meeting on Friday with Wellness Secretary Sajid Javid, who examined favourable for COVID-19 on Saturday. Javid, who has been totally vaccinated, says he is enduring delicate signs and symptoms.

Individuals who are notified by way of the application are supposed to self-isolate, although it is not a authorized prerequisite. Contacts of optimistic conditions ordinarily are advised to self-isolate for 10 times.

But Johnson’s office environment says the key minister will instead take a each day coronavirus take a look at as element of an option technique being piloted in some workplaces, like the governing administration.

The same applies to Treasury chief Rishi Sunak, who also was contacted soon after conference Javid. The government says the two men “will be conducting only essential governing administration enterprise all through this interval.”

Britain is encountering growing coronavirus scenarios, and an related “pingdemic” of hundreds of thousands of men and women being explained to to quarantine mainly because they have been in close proximity to a person who analyzed favourable. Companies like eating places, motor vehicle suppliers and the London subway say they are facing staff shortages for the reason that of the self-isolation procedures.

Jonathan Ashworth, overall health spokesman for the opposition Labour Bash, stated several people today would be indignant that there is a particular “VIP” lane to stay clear of self-isolation.

“Waking up this morning to listen to that there is a unique rule, an exceptional rule, for Boris Johnson and Rishi Sunak, they will be saying that this seems like one particular rule for them and something else for the rest of us,” he advised Sky News.

Johnson was very seriously sick with the coronavirus in April 2020, spending three evenings hospitalized in intensive treatment.

His most recent publicity arrives as his govt prepares to carry remaining lockdown actions on Monday. Nightclubs can reopen in England for the initial time considering the fact that March 2020, sporting activities and entertainment venues can admits capacity crowds and experience masks are no for a longer period mandatory indoors.

But the authorities is urging people today to be cautious, as situations surge because of the very transmissible delta variant of the virus initial identified in India. Far more than 54,000 new infections were being verified on Saturday, the best day-to-day complete because January. Hospitalizations and deaths are also mounting, but keep on being much reduced than at former an infection peaks thanks to vaccination. Far more than two-thirds of British adults have had both equally shots of a vaccine.

British officers are seeking nervously at Israel and the Netherlands, equally of which opened up culture after vaccinating most of the inhabitants. Both countries have just lately reimposed some constraints after new an infection surges.
